This is the very first time in 6 years that we are doing a major service on our “frontline” lathe. We have been noticing a noise coming out of the back of the headstock so we’re going to open it up and see what we find! This is a Taiwanese built MetalMaster TM-26120G Centre Lathe that we purchased from Hare & Forbes Machinery House, it is very good quality and we’ve not had any problems with it but thought it was time to do some maintenance. We show the process of how to change out all the V-belts, adjust the brake and replace the oil in the headstock and feed box. We also do some preventative maintenance by cleaning the bed, topping up the oil in the ball oilers, topping up the coolant and checking the level of the lathe. Lathe machinery has become an integral part of modern manufacturing and machining processes. Such machinery requires consistent servicing to improve its durability, efficiency, and functionality. Servicing your lathe for the first time can seem overwhelming, especially if you lack the technical know-how. Here's a detailed guide on how to service your lathe for the first time. 1. Safety First The first step in servicing your lathe is ensuring it's turned off and unplugged from the power source. This will prevent any accidental start-up when you're servicing it. Also, wear protective gear such as gloves and goggles to avoid any accidental cuts or injuries. 2. Cleaning and Lubrication Cleaning your lathe machinery will prevent rust and improve its performance. Use a soft brush to clean any dirt or grime, and wipe any excess oil or debris with a clean rag. Lubricate any moving parts and ensure they are well-oiled before restarting the machine. Remember to check the oil levels of the bearings, gearboxes, and other critical parts regularly. 3. Belt Tensioning The lathe's drive belt is a crucial component that needs regular inspection and adjustment. The belt should not be too loose or too tight; either extreme can cause operational problems. Use a tensionometer to determine the correct tensioning, and adjust the belt accordingly. 4. Chucks and Spindles Chucks and spindles are critical components of the lathe, which require regular maintenance. Inspect the spindles for any damage or wear, and replace them if necessary. Similarly, inspect the chucks and clean them thoroughly to eliminate any grit or debris that can affect their performance. 5. Cross Slide and Carriage The lathe's cross slide and carriage also require consistent maintenance. Check the carriages for any damage or wear, and replace them accordingly. Also, lubricate the slide ways and gibs to ensure they move smoothly across each other. 6. Electrical Wiring and Control Systems The lathe's electrical wiring and control systems are vital to its functionality. Inspect the wiring for any signs of wear or damage, and repair or replace them immediately. Also, inspect the control systems and electrical motors and replace any faulty parts to avoid costly breakdowns.
